Do you nave to copyright it?  If so, how?"&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;No, you NEVER have to pay to have a copyright to anything you create, whether it’s for print or electronic publication. Why? Because the copyright laws in the United States, at least, say that once you’ve put your thoughts on paper or down in electronic form, you are the copyright holder, just by virtue of having created the material.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;And don’t worry that someone will steal your work.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;It’s a rarity and even if you hold a copyright, it’s very hard to prove in most instances. You have to trust. Don’t hold your words sacred because it marks you as an amateur.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Copyrights are instantaneous and here’s how long they last from the U. S. Copyrighting Office FAQs (&lt;a href="http://www.copyright.gov/help/faq/faq-duration.html#duration"&gt;http://www.copyright.gov/help/faq/faq-duration.html#duration&lt;/a&gt;):&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;blockquote&gt;The term of copyright for a particular work depends on several factors, including whether it has been published, and, if so, the date of first publication. As a general rule, for works created after January 1, 1978, copyright protection lasts for the life of the author plus an additional 70 years. For an anonymous work, a pseudonymous work, or a work made for hire, the copyright endures for a term of 95 years from the year of its first publication or a term of 120 years from the year of its creation, whichever expires first. For works first published prior to 1978, the term will vary depending on several factors. To determine the length of copyright protection for a particular work, consult chapter 3 of the Copyright Act (title 17 of the United States Code). How's that for a &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;run-on sentence&lt;/span&gt;?&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Let's take a look at it. We have lots of connecting words: because, and, or, and, etc. We can actually break this one very loooong sentence into several parts.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;ul&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;li&gt;Sentence 1: Let’s get going with a &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;run-on sentences&lt;/span&gt; tutorial.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;li&gt;Sentence 2: I know you will find it enlightening.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;li&gt;Sentence 3: It will help you to write better ads, &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;blog&lt;/span&gt; entries, stories, or &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;articles&lt;/span&gt; &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;li&gt;Sentence 4: By the end of this lesson, you'll know how to make your work better.&lt;/list&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/ul&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Now, let's put that paragraph together.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;blockquote&gt;Let’s get going with a run-on sentences tutorial. I know you will find it enlightening. It will help you to write better ads, &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;blog&lt;/span&gt; entries, stories, or &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;articles&lt;/span&gt;. By the end of this lesson, you'll know how to make your work better.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/blockquote&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Now, read both the &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;run-on sentence&lt;/span&gt; and the new paragraph aloud. Which feels better? Which reads better? It's a no brainer!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Especially when writing &lt;span style="font-weight:bold;"&gt;ad copy&lt;/span&gt;, it's important to keep your sentences short and to the point. It's a mistake to keep them all short, however. Vary usage a bit and listen to how your work "sounds." Reading aloud is always helpful.
